首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

什么GUI工具包最适合Windows和Linux中的本地LAF for Python?

在云计算领墟中,有许多GUI工具包可以用于创建用户界面,其中最适合Windows和Linux中的本地LAF for Python的工具包是Tkinter。

Tkinter是Python的标准图形用户界面库,它提供了一组简单易用的工具,可以用于创建基于Tkinter的应用程序。Tkinter支持多种平台,包括Windows和Linux,并且可以轻松地集成到Python应用程序中。

Tkinter的优势在于它的简单性和易用性,它提供了大量的组件和选项,可以用于创建各种类型的用户界面。此外,Tkinter还支持多种编程语言,包括Python、C++、Java等。

Tkinter的应用场景非常广泛,可以用于创建各种类型的应用程序,包括桌面应用程序、网络应用程序、数据库应用程序、游戏等。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云CVM:腾讯云CVM是一种虚拟化的计算服务,可以帮助用户快速创建、部署和管理虚拟机,以满足各种应用场景的计算需求。
  • 腾讯云CLB:腾讯云CLB是一种负载均衡服务,可以帮助用户实现流量分发和负载均衡,以提高应用程序的可用性和可靠性。
  • 腾讯云COS:腾讯云COS是一种云存储服务,可以帮助用户存储和管理各种类型的数据,以支持各种应用场景的数据存储需求。
  • 腾讯云CDB:腾讯云CDB是一种云数据库服务,可以帮助用户创建、管理和维护数据库,以支持各种应用程序的数据存储和查询需求。

总之,Tkinter是一个非常适合Windows和Linux中的本地LAF for Python的GUI工具包,它提供了简单易用的工具,可以用于创建各种类型的用户界面。腾讯云提供了多种相关产品和服务,可以帮助用户实现更多的应用场景和需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Linux 黑话解释:什么Linux GUI、CLI TUI?

当你开始使用 Linux 并关注关于 Linux 网站论坛时,你会经常遇到诸如 GUI、CLI 等术语,有时还会遇到 TUI。...说实话,像 GUI、CLI 或 TUI 这样术语并不是 Linux 专属术语。这些都是通用计算术语,你会发现在非 Linux 讨论也会用到它们。...GUI - 图形用户界面(Graphical User Interface) 这可能是你在这里最常遇到词汇。这是因为我们专注于桌面 Linux 用户,并试图涵盖易于使用图形化方法应用程序。...你会有更多视觉效果,也可以使用鼠标键盘与应用程序进行交互。 image.png 当你在 Ubuntu 安装多媒体编解码器时,你可能会遇到 TUI,你必须接受 EULA 或做出选择。...我希望你喜欢这篇 Linux 黑话解释。如果你对这个系列主题有什么建议,请在评论告诉我,我将在以后尽量涵盖它们。

1.4K20

Python 常用GUI框架都有哪些

它是一个多平台工具包,可以运行在所有主要操作系统上,包括UNIX,WindowsMac。PyQt采用双许可证,开发人员可以选择GPL商业许可。...wxPython开源免费, 支持LINUXWINDOWS,界面本地化好, 功能完善,它也提供类似QT Designer设计器wxFormbuilder,可以说是个压缩版QT。...PyGUI 减少Python应用与平台底层GUI之间代码量,面向Unix,MacintoshWindows平台。...与KivyPyQt相比,它能不加修改稳定运行在各种操作系统之上,如Linux,Windows,MacOS等。...只需要有 Python 浏览器就可以运行 CEF Python 基于Google Chromium,面向Windows,MAC OSLinux,其主要用于在第三方应用程序嵌入式浏览器使用上 Dabo

2.8K10

十个顶级Python 图形界面(GUI)框架供你选择

什么GUI 图形用户界面(GUI)是用户打开应用程序或网站时看到第一个东西,并与之交互。拥有一个良好GUI能够帮助你提高平台声誉用户数量。...Tkinter Tkinter通常被大多数Python开发人员称为首选GUI工具包,创建Tkinter是为了给现代开发人员提供Tk GUI工具包标准接口和它Python绑定。...Kivy GUI框架在现实世界中最常见用法可以在我们AndroidiOS应用程序中看到。该框架其他广泛实现可以在LinuxWindows、树莓派Mac OS设备用户界面中看到。...wxPython跨平台功能允许部署到Windows、Mac OS、Linux基于unix系统上,几乎不需要做任何修改。...PyForms库分为3个不同部分,包括PyForms- gui、PyForms- webPyForms-终端。每一层都允许在Web、终端Windows GUI执行PyForms应用程序。

6.4K10

分享13个Python GUI

因此空白在Python具有重要意义。 Python提供了允许在小规模大规模上编程设计理念,而且具有一个非常庞大标准库。Python使用动态类型系统,并具有自动内存管理功能。...现在就列出其中十几个并简要描述: Tkinter Tkinter是一个使用Python语言构建GUI工具包。允许采用GUI方式执行你Python脚本。...Flexx是用Python创建库,采用Web技术,只要你安装了Python浏览器那么任何地方都可以正常工作。 CEF Python 该框架面向Windows,MAC OSLinux。...与PySide不同之处在于PyQt可以商用。 PyGUI PyGUI目标是Unix,MacintoshWindows平台。这个MVC框架重点是尽可能轻松地融入Python生态系统。...与KivyPyQt相比,PyGUI在Unix,MacintoshWindows平台上使用相当容易。

1.7K30

13个Python GUI

因此空白在Python具有重要意义。 Python提供了允许在小规模大规模上编程设计理念,而且具有一个非常庞大标准库。Python使用动态类型系统,并具有自动内存管理功能。...Tkinter Tkinter是一个使用Python语言构建GUI工具包。允许采用GUI方式执行你Python脚本。 标题Tkinter超链接链接到了它教程页面。...Flexx是用Python创建库,采用Web技术,只要你安装了Python浏览器那么任何地方都可以正常工作。 3. CEF Python 该框架面向Windows,MAC OSLinux。...与PySide不同之处在于PyQt可以商用。 10. PyGUI PyGUI目标是Unix,MacintoshWindows平台。这个MVC框架重点是尽可能轻松地融入Python生态系统。...与KivyPyQt相比,PyGUI在Unix,MacintoshWindows平台上使用相当容易。

1.9K00

13个Python GUI

Python设计哲学着重于代码可读性。因此空白在Python具有重要意义。 Python提供了允许在小规模大规模上编程设计理念,而且具有一个非常庞大标准库。...Tkinter Tkinter是一个使用Python语言构建GUI工具包。允许采用GUI方式执行你Python脚本。 标题Tkinter超链接链接到了它教程页面。...Flexx是用Python创建库,采用Web技术,只要你安装了Python浏览器那么任何地方都可以正常工作。 3. CEF Python 该框架面向Windows,MAC OSLinux。...与PySide不同之处在于PyQt可以商用。 10. PyGUI PyGUI目标是Unix,MacintoshWindows平台。这个MVC框架重点是尽可能轻松地融入Python生态系统。...与KivyPyQt相比,PyGUI在Unix,MacintoshWindows平台上使用相当容易。

1.5K10

Python简介

一、什么Python   Python 是一个有条理强大面向对象程序设计语言,类似于Perl, Ruby, Scheme, 或 Java.它被逐渐广泛应用于系统管理任务处理Web编程。   ...Python没有访问说明符(access specifier,类似C++publicprivate),这么设计依据是“大家都是成年人了”。...、电子邮件、XML、XML-RPC、HTML、WAV文件、密码系统、GUI(图形用户界面)、Tk其他与系统有关操作,强大到你想不到 四、Python能做什么 系统编程 Python对操作系统服务内置接口...用户图形接口 Python简洁以及快速开发周期十分适合开发GUI程序 内置了Tk GUIAPI,可以生成可移植本地观感GUI,可以不做任何改变就可以运行在Windows、Xwindows、MacOS...等平台 wxPython GUI API PythonCard、Dabo等构建在wxPython Tkinter基础上高级工具包 通过适当库,可以使用其他GUI工具包 Internet

1K30

新手入门Python应该注意一些问题以及学习方向

1.3 程序可移植性 大多数 Python 程序是不需要做任何改变即可在所有主流计算机平台上运行,例如 windows 上写可以移到 linux 上。...Python 唯一缺点就是,在目前现有的实现方式下,与 C C++ 这类编译语言相比,Python 执行速度还不够快。为什么呢?...Python 内置了 TKinter 标准面向对象接口 TK GUI API,使 Python 程序可以生成可移植本地观感 GUI。...通过适当库,你可以在 Python 中使用其他 GUI 工具包,例如,通过 PyQt 使用 Qt、通过 PyGTK 使用 GTK、通过 PyWin32 使用 MFC、通过 IronPython 使用...使用 PySerial 扩展在 WindowsLinux 以及更多系统上进行串口通信。 3. 用 PIL、PyOpenGL、Blender、Maya 其他一些工具进行图像处理。 4.

87370

Python GUI 开发工具 原

包自带GUI Python 提供了多个图形开发界面的库,几个常用 Python GUI 库如下: Tkinter: Tkinter 模块(Tk 接口)是 Python 标准 Tk GUI 工具包接口....Tk Tkinter 可以在大多数 Unix 平台下使用,同样可以应用在 Windows Macintosh 系统里。...Jython:Jython 程序可以 Java 无缝集成。除了一些标准模块,Jython 使用 Java 模块。Jython 几乎拥有标准Python 不依赖于 C 语言全部模块。...它有超过300类,将近6000个函数方法。它是一个多平台工具包,可以运行在所有主要操作系统上,包括UNIX,WindowsMac。 PyQt采用双许可证,开发人员可以选择GPL商业许可。...Kivypython一样具有出色跨平台特性,使用Kivy编写程序可以在WindowsLinuxmac OSX系统之间无缝切换运行,而且具有本地显示效果,特别对触摸屏应用支持较好,在非触摸屏上也可以配合鼠标模拟触摸效果

6.8K20

课时35:图形用户界面入门

目录:   一、安装GUI工具包:EasyGui   二、导入EasyGui   三、使用EasyGui   四、修改默认设置   五、课时35课后习题及答案 *********************...************** 一、安装GUI工具包:EasyGui *********************************** 本章介绍是图形用户界面编程,也就是平时所说GUI(读作【gu...目前有很多PythonGUI工具包可供选择,Python有一个非常简单GUI工具包:EasyGui。...第三步:在windows下执行  C:\Python34\python.exe setup.py install     在Linux或Mac下执行  sudo /usr/bin/python34 setup.py...install    (命令前面部分是python程序在电脑上安装路径,自行进行修改) windows安装界面如下图所示: ?

77940

11 个 Linux 上最佳图形化 Git 客户端

Git-cola Git-cola是一种功能强大、易于配置Git客户软件,面向Linux,它为用户提供了一种漂亮GUI。它是用Python编写,采用GPL许可证来发布。...SmartGit SmartGit也是一款跨平台、强大、流行GUI Git客户软件,面向Linux、Mac OS XWindows。...Giggle Giggle是一种免费GUI客户软件,支持Git内容跟踪工具,它使用GTK+工具包,只能在Linux上运行。...Git GUI Git GUI是一种跨平台、易于移植、基于Tcl/TkGUI前端程序,面向Git,它可以在LinuxWindowsMac OS X上使用。...GitForce GitForce也是一种易于使用、界面直观GUI前端程序,面向Git,它可以在LinuxWindows以及支持Mono任何操作系统上运行。

9.8K20

推荐 10 款适合 CC++ 开发人员 IDE

它是微软为WindowsLinuxMac OS开发开源代码编辑器。...Sublime Text有一个Python应用程序编程接口一个漂亮用户界面,此外,它还具备许多优良特性,主要特性如下: Sublime Text 自动生成每个类,方法函数项目范围索引 命令面板...设计开发,有一个非常大社区,这个编辑器提供了大量插件,扩展了它特性,它还支持OS X、WindowsLinux,而且有一个简单操作界面。...,使用wxWidgets作为GUI工具包,是一个可扩展、高度可定制IDE,可以在所有平台上运行,包括Linux、MacWindows。...它是一个开源软件,可以在所有主要平台上运行,包括WindowsLinuxOS x。

6.3K20

使用 Python 开发桌面应用程序最佳方法是什么

有几个选项可用,例如Kivy,Tkinter,PyQt,PyGTKwxPython。每个框架都有其独特功能限制,因此选择最适合项目需求框架非常重要。...对于希望创建可在多个操作系统(包括 Windows、Mac Linux)上运行跨平台应用程序开发人员来说,这是一个合适选择。...Tkinter Tkinter是用于创建GUI应用程序标准Python库。它易于使用,并预装了 Python,使其成为初学者绝佳选择。但是,Tkinter 小部件集有限,自定义可能具有挑战性。...它基于 wxWidgets 库,这是一个跨平台 GUI 工具包。wxPython提供了广泛小部件灵活布局系统。它还拥有庞大社区和丰富资源,使其成为更有经验开发人员绝佳选择。...简单应用程序可以使用Tkinter,而更复杂应用程序可以从使用PyQt或wxPython受益。在发布之前设计用户界面、实现功能并彻底测试应用程序是开发过程必不可少步骤。

5.5K30

哪种Python IDE最适合你?这里有一份优缺点列表

本文将概述最受程序员欢迎 Python IDE,以及其他值得考虑选项。在此之前,我们先来看看 IDE 是什么。 ? 什么是 IDE?IDE 有什么用? IDE 是开发者创建程序时使用软件包。...兼容性:WindowsLinux、Mac OS、IOS、Android、UNIX、AmigaOS、MorphOS 主要插件功能: 其脚本允许用 Python 执行几乎所有编程任务。...兼容性:WindowsLinux、Mac OS 主要插件功能: tkinter GUI 工具包 多窗口界面 具备对话框、浏览器等配置 优点: 允许用户突出显示错误、自动编码,并进行准确识别。...PyScripter 以其卓越功能打败了适用于 Windows 系统其他 Python IDE。它也是 Mac 系统好用 Python IDE,其商业版本支持大部分编程语言。...另一个适合新手地方是,你可以看到 Python 在每一步对你表达式评估。 结论 本文概述了大量优秀 Python IDE 其他工具。决定使用哪一种工具取决于工具便利性对工具熟练程度。

1.2K20

15 款 Python 编辑器 IDE 详细攻略,总有一款适合你!

兼容性: WindowsLinux、Mac OS 主要插件功能: 简易导航,实现高性能 支持不同包,以自定义编辑器 只需一个关键词,即可复制常见代码段 即时项目切换分割编辑 优点: 可处理多种标记语言...兼容性: WindowsLinux、Mac OS、IOS、Android、UNIX、AmigaOS、MorphOS 主要插件功能: 其脚本允许用 Python 执行几乎所有编程任务。...兼容性: WindowsLinux、Mac OS 主要插件功能: tkinter GUI 工具包 多窗口界面 具备对话框、浏览器等配置 优点: 允许用户突出显示错误、自动编码,并进行准确识别。...另一个适合新手地方是,你可以看到 Python 在每一步对你表达式评估。 结论 本文概述了大量优秀 Python IDE 其他工具。决定使用哪一种工具取决于工具便利性对工具熟练程度。...当然,也有大家都喜欢工具(如 PyCharm),但是你可以多尝试几种工具,看看哪种最适合你。 一些 IDE 适合新手,另一些则更加专业,每一个 IDE 都具备独特功能设计。

14.8K11

哪种Python IDE最适合你?这里有一份优缺点列表

兼容性:WindowsLinux、Mac OS、IOS、Android、UNIX、AmigaOS、MorphOS 主要插件功能: 其脚本允许用 Python 执行几乎所有编程任务。...兼容性:WindowsLinux、Mac OS 主要插件功能: tkinter GUI 工具包 多窗口界面 具备对话框、浏览器等配置 优点: 允许用户突出显示错误、自动编码,并进行准确识别。...PyScripter 以其卓越功能打败了适用于 Windows 系统其他 Python IDE。它也是 Mac 系统好用 Python IDE,其商业版本支持大部分编程语言。...另一个适合新手地方是,你可以看到 Python 在每一步对你表达式评估。 结论 本文概述了大量优秀 Python IDE 其他工具。决定使用哪一种工具取决于工具便利性对工具熟练程度。...当然,也有大家都喜欢工具(如 PyCharm),但是你可以多尝试几种工具,看看哪种最适合你。 一些 IDE 适合新手,另一些则更加专业,每一个 IDE 都具备独特功能设计。

2.3K20

gtk还有人用吗_iperf使用方法

最初是为GIMP写,已成为一个功能强大、设计灵活一个通用图形库,是GNU/Linux下开发图形界面的应用程序主流开发工具之一。...并且,GTK+也有Windows版本Mac OS X版。 GTK+ 是一种图形用户界面(GUI工具包。...可以把 GTK+ 想像成一个工具包,从这个工具包可以找到用来创建 GUI 许多已经准备好构造块。差不多已经 10 年过去了。...国际化、可访问性:在创建要让所有人使用软件时候,请记住三个关键字:国际化、本地可访问性(通常分别缩写为 i18n、l10n a11y)。 简单易用:这一点应当很明显,但是它实际上含义丰富。...自由、开放:自由软件 意味着每个人不仅可以自由地获得使用这个工具包,还可以在满足某些条件情况下修改并重新发布它。自由开放源码许可 意味着这些条件不是严格限制,可以得到自由程度是显著

1.2K20

CobaltStrike使用CrossC2上线linux

CrossC2是什么? 面向企业自身及红队人员安全评估框架,支持CobaltStrike对其他平台(Linux/MacOS/...)安全评估,支持自定义模块,及包含一些常用渗透模块。...Windows, 下载genCrossC2.Win.exe).然后CS安装脚本文件,并在脚本文件设置genCrossC2.Linux路径。...若不使用CobaltSteike直接生成载荷,需要将.cobaltstrike.beacon_keys复制到本地目录下,便可以使用genCrossC2.Linux 生成载荷。 ?.../github.com/gloxec/CrossC2/tree/master/CrossC2Kit 下面来演示使用该插件进行上线linux 首先开启一个https监听,然后使用gui进行生成 ?...使用bind进行横向移动, 生成 Linux-bind / MacOS-bind 类型beacon 内网目标运行 .

3.7K31
领券